%%Matlab code for Image Compression Using Run Length Encoding
clc;
clear;
close all;
%%Set Quantization Parameter
quantizedvalue=10;
%%Read Input Image
InputImage=imread('cameraman.tif');
[row col p]=size(InputImage);
%%Wavelet Decomposition
[LL LH HL HH]=dwt2(InputImage,'haar');
WaveletDecomposeImage=[LL,LH;HL,HH];
imshow(WaveletDecomposeImage,[]);
%uniform quantization
QuantizedImage= WaveletDecomposeImage/quantizedvalue;
QuantizedImage= round(QuantizedImage);
% Convert the Two dimensional Image to a one dimensional Array using ZigZag Scanning
ImageArray=toZigzag(QuantizedImage);
%%Run Length Encoding
j=1;
a=length(ImageArray);
count=0;
for n=1:a
b=ImageArray(n);
if n==a
count=count+1;
c(j)=count;
s(j)=ImageArray(n);
elseif ImageArray(n)==ImageArray(n+1)
count=count+1;
elseif ImageArray(n)==b
count=count+1;
c(j)=count;
s(j)=ImageArray(n);
j=j+1;
count=0;
end
end
%%Calculation Bit Cost
InputBitcost=row*col*8;
InputBitcost=(InputBitcost);
c1=length(c);
s1=length(s);
OutputBitcost= (c1*8)+(s1*8);
OutputBitcost=(OutputBitcost);
%%Run Length Decoding g=length(s);
j=1;
l=1;
for i=1:g
v(l)=s(j);
if c(j)~=0
w=l+c(j)-1;
for p=l:w
v(l)=s(j);
l=l+1;
end
end
j=j+1;
end
ReconstructedImageArray=v;
%%Inverse ZigZag
ReconstructedImage=invZigzag(ReconstructedImageArray)
%%Inverse Quantization
ReconstructedImage=ReconstructedImage*quantizedvalue;

That code is from https://www.pantechsolutions.net/image-processing-projects/image-compression-using-run-length-encoding and has been posted without attribution.
The complete code is being sold for 2000 rupees. It is not our place to duplicate commercial code for free.
Code for RLE encoding with zigzag scan has been posted a few times on MATLAB Answers -- zigzag scan is used by JPEG encoding, so there have been a number of posts of the code for that.
